About the role
Autocar, LLC, headquartered in Birmingham, AL, is the only American-owned and operated original equipment manufacturer (OEM) of severe-duty vocational trucks. The Electrical Design Engineer is responsible for designing and developing electrical systems and components for heavy-duty trucks, creating innovative, reliable electrical architectures that meet performance, safety, and regulatory standards while supporting efficient production processes and enhancing vehicle features for customer sales appeal.

Responsibilities
- Medium and Heavy-duty truck chassis harness design using 3D CAD and 2D Schematic software
- Vehicle Electrical Systems Design, including 3D Wiring design in Siemens NX, creating 2D Harness Drawings and Schematics
- Prepare technical documentation, reports, and drawings for design reviews, regulatory submissions, and manufacturing handoff
- Evaluate scope of work and manage project timelines
- Prepare bills of materials and their representative 3D assemblies (Unigraphics NX)
- Product data management (entering designs and related info into PDM software – Team Center)
- Conduct simulations, prototyping, and testing of electrical designs to validate functionality, durability, and compliance with standards such as SAE, FMVSS, and ISO
- Collaborate with cross-functional teams, including mechanical engineers, production staff, suppliers, and retail sales, to address design challenges and support custom truck configurations for customer needs
- Analyze electrical system performance data, identifying improvements for cost reduction, energy efficiency, and reliability in manufacturing assembly and retail vehicle performance
- Support supplier selection and evaluation for electrical components, ensuring quality and cost-effectiveness in the supply chain
- Troubleshoot electrical issues during prototyping, production, and post-sales support, recommending solutions to minimize downtime and enhance product quality
- Stay updated on emerging technologies, such as electrification and advanced driver-assistance systems (ADAS), to incorporate into future truck designs
- Participate in continuous improvement initiatives, applying principles like DFMEA to refine electrical designs for manufacturing efficiency and sales competitiveness
